[php] MySQLの内容をJSONファイルとして出力する

MySQLの内容をJSONファイルとして出力する

MySQLの内容をJSONファイルとして出力するにはクエリ結果をjson_encodeすればOK

$sql = "SELECT * FROM `tableName` WHERE `Sex` = "Male" limit 30";
$result = $mysqli->query($sql);
while($row = $result->fetch_assoc()){
    $dataArray[] = $row;
}

//jsonとして出力
header('Content-type: application/json');
echo json_encode($dataArray);

*$mysqliは既に接続済みとしている

コメントを残す

メールアドレスが公開されることはありません。 が付いている欄は必須項目です